What exactly is fill dirt and how is it different from topsoil?
Fill dirt is subsoil excavated from below the topsoil layer; it has low organic matter and is used to raise or level ground, build pads, and backfill foundations. Topsoil is rich in organic material for planting and should not be used where structural stability is needed. In Greensboro you will often get clay-rich fill dirt that compacts well but drains slower than sandy fills.

How many tons or cubic yards of fill dirt do I need for a project (3u0022, 6u0022, 12u0022)?
Use 1 cubic yard = 27 cubic feet and area coverage = 324 divided by depth in inches, so 1 yd3 covers about 108 sq ft at 3u0022, 54 sq ft at 6u0022, and 27 sq ft at 12”. In Greensboro clay-rich fill typically weighs about 1.3 tons per cubic yard, so 1 yd3 ≈ 1.3 tons; for a 1,000 sq ft area you would need roughly 9.3 yd3 (12.0 tons) at 3u0022, 18.5 yd3 (24.1 tons) at 6u0022, and 37.0 yd3 (48.2 tons) at 12”. These are estimates—order 5–10% extra for settling and compaction.
How do Greensboro’s clay-heavy soils and seasonal rainfall affect compaction and settling of fill dirt?
Greensboro’s clay-rich soils can compact well but they also hold water, which increases settling after heavy rain. Place and compact fill in reasonably dry conditions and use mechanical compaction in 6u0022 layers to reduce future settling. Expect some additional consolidation over the first rainy season and plan extra material or re‑grading as needed.
Do I need permits in Greensboro or Greene County to import and compact fill dirt?
Permit requirements depend on project scope—small residential deliveries often do not need a permit, but large grading, changing drainage, or commercial work usually does. Check with Greensboro city offices and Greene County planning or building departments before importing large volumes, and confirm any HOA rules. If you plan changes to driveway access or lot grading that affect stormwater, obtain approvals first.
What fill dirt blends are best for driveways, backfill, and erosion control in West Georgia?
For structural backfill and building pads, use clean, well-graded fill dirt or select fill with low organic content that compacts well. For driveways, use fill dirt for bulk elevation only and finish with a compactable crushed-stone base (4u0022–6u0022) and surface stone—avoid using only loose fill dirt as the wearing surface. For erosion control on slopes, use coarser fill blended with rock and install vegetation, erosion blankets, or terraces to stabilize the area.

How does fill dirt compare to crushed stone or topsoil for driveways and yard grading in Greensboro?
Fill dirt is best for raising grade and structural backfill but is not a durable driveway surface; crushed stone provides drainage and a stable wearing layer for driveways. Topsoil is for planting and should be avoided where a stable base is required because of its organic content and tendency to settle. For most Greensboro driveways use fill dirt for bulk fill, a compacted crushed-stone base, then surface stone or paving.

What environmental or erosion-control concerns are there when using fill dirt on slopes in West Georgia?
Loose fill dirt on slopes can erode quickly in heavy Georgia rains, leading to sediment runoff and unstable slopes. Use terracing, retaining walls, geotextile fabric, and vegetation or erosion-control blankets, and avoid placing large volumes near waterways without permits or protective measures. Check local stormwater rules and plan sediment controls before delivery.
How should I prepare my site for a fill dirt delivery in Greensboro?
Clear an accessible dump area and mark utilities or obstacles so the driver can safely deliver; measure driveway turn radius and overhead clearance for tri-axle dump trucks.
